According to the public record, 7, Formby Close, Reading is a mid-century house with 1,001 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 472 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 7, Formby Close, Reading is £516,809 and the estimated rental value is £1,861 per month.
Formby Close, Earley, Reading, RG6 is located within the RG6 postal district.
7, Formby Close, Reading has no recent1 records in the the Land Registry and a single entry in the EPC database dated March 2025.
We combine this information with public data of neighbouring properties to estimate the property attributes and values.
The local information is scored as 2 out of 5 and is considered of medium accuracy.
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 7, Formby Close, Reading is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£542,650 and a rental value of £1,954 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£480,633 and a rental value of £1,731 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 7 Formby Close Reading has decreased by an estimated £14,367 (2.8%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£27 per month (1.5%), giving an expected gross yield of 4.3%.
According to data from HM Land Registry, 7, Formby Close, Reading sits on a plot of 472m2.
We have plot size data on 8 out of 8 other houses in the postcode and 7, Formby Close, Reading sits on the largest plot.
7, Formby Close, Reading has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 17 Mar 2025.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 7, Formby Close, Reading was last sold on 12th May 2000 for £185,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
According to the Land Registry and our network of Estate Agents, there have been 3 sales of properties similar to 7, Formby Close, Reading within a radius of 720 metres over the last 2 years.
The most recent example is 5, Skelmerdale Way, Reading, RG6 7YB, a freehold house which sold for £500,000 on the 10th January 2025.
